Kriptografi

JohnnyDeppreads РDalam era digital saat ini, keamanan data menjadi hal yang semakin penting. Informasi pribadi dan rahasia harus dilindungi agar tidak jatuh ke tangan yang salah. Itulah sebabnya kriptografi sangat diperlukan sebagai seni dan ilmu dalam menjaga kerahasiaan dan keaslian data.

Pada bagian ini, kita akan membahas dasar-dasar kriptografi yang menjadi fondasi bagi keamanan digital. Kami akan menjelaskan pengertian kriptografi, pentingnya keamanan data, teknik enkripsi, dan algoritma kriptografi terkini yang digunakan untuk melindungi informasi digital.

Pengertian Kriptografi

Kriptografi adalah ilmu dan seni dalam menjaga kerahasiaan dan keaslian data. Konsep dasar dalam kriptografi melibatkan teknik-teknik enkripsi dan dekripsi yang digunakan untuk melindungi informasi penting.

Enkripsi merupakan proses mengubah data menjadi bentuk yang tidak dapat dibaca oleh orang yang tidak memiliki kunci rahasia. Hal ini bertujuan untuk menjaga kerahasiaan data saat data tersebut dipindahkan atau disimpan di suatu tempat.

Dalam proses enkripsi, data yang akan dienkripsi akan dimasukkan ke dalam suatu algoritma enkripsi yang akan menghasilkan data acak yang tidak dapat dimengerti. Proses dekripsi kemudian digunakan untuk mengembalikan data tersebut ke bentuk aslinya menggunakan kunci rahasia yang hanya diketahui oleh penerima yang sah.

Kriptografi memiliki peran penting dalam menjaga keamanan data. Dengan menggunakan teknik-teknik kriptografi, informasi penting dapat dienkripsi sehingga tidak dapat dibaca oleh orang yang tidak berhak. Ini memastikan bahwa informasi tetap aman dan tidak dapat diretas oleh pihak yang tidak sah.

Tujuan utama dari kriptografi adalah menjaga keamanan dan integritas data. Dengan mengimplementasikan teknik-teknik kriptografi yang kuat, seperti enkripsi dan dekripsi, data sensitif seperti rahasia bisnis, informasi pribadi, dan data finansial dapat dilindungi dari serangan dan penggunaan yang tidak sah.

Bagi organisasi atau individu yang ingin menjaga kerahasiaan informasi, penggunaan kriptografi merupakan langkah penting dalam melindungi data dan privasi mereka. Dengan pemahaman yang baik tentang pengertian kriptografi dan penggunaan teknik-teknik enkripsi dan dekripsi, keamanan data dapat ditingkatkan dengan signifikan dan risiko kebocoran informasi dapat dikurangi.

Jenis Algoritma Kriptografi

Algoritma kriptografi memainkan peran penting dalam melindungi data penting dari akses yang tidak sah dan ancaman keamanan. Ada beberapa jenis algoritma kriptografi yang digunakan dalam praktik yang berbeda. Pemilihan algoritma yang tepat dapat memastikan keamanan yang efektif dan perlindungan data yang kuat.

Salah satu jenis algoritma kriptografi yang paling umum digunakan adalah RSA (Rivest-Shamir-Adleman). RSA adalah algoritma kriptografi asimetris yang menggunakan pasangan kunci publik dan kunci privat. Kunci publik digunakan untuk enkripsi data, sedangkan kunci privat digunakan untuk dekripsi data yang dienkripsi. Algoritma RSA sangat kuat dan banyak digunakan dalam aplikasi keamanan digital.

Algoritma Advanced Encryption Standard (AES) adalah algoritma kriptografi simetris yang menggunakan panjang kunci 128, 192, atau 256 bit. AES telah diadopsi oleh pemerintah Amerika Serikat dan banyak negara lain sebagai standar enkripsi yang kuat. AES efisien dalam kinerjanya dan digunakan secara luas dalam aplikasi seperti komunikasi aman dan penyimpanan data terenkripsi.

Data Encryption Standard (DES) adalah salah satu algoritma kriptografi yang lebih tua tetapi masih digunakan secara luas. DES awalnya diadopsi oleh pemerintah Amerika Serikat sebagai standar enkripsi, tetapi algoritma ini sekarang dianggap tidak aman karena panjang kuncinya yang pendek. DES telah digantikan oleh AES sebagai standar enkripsi yang lebih kuat.

Kunci Publik dan Kunci Privat

Dalam kriptografi, kunci publik dan kunci privat digunakan dalam algoritma kriptografi asimetris seperti RSA. Kunci publik dapat dibagikan kepada semua orang dan digunakan untuk enkripsi data. Namun, hanya pemilik kunci privat yang dapat mendekripsi data yang dienkripsi dengan kunci publik. Kunci privat harus dijaga dengan baik dan hanya boleh diketahui oleh pemiliknya.

Proses Enkripsi dan Dekripsi dengan Sandi

Proses enkripsi melibatkan penggunaan algoritma kriptografi dan kunci untuk mengubah data menjadi format yang tidak dapat dibaca (ciphertext). Sandi digunakan sebagai bagian dari proses enkripsi tersebut. Proses dekripsi menggunakan kunci yang sama untuk mengembalikan data ke bentuk semula (plaintext) yang dapat dibaca oleh penerima pesan yang sah.

Algoritma kriptografi dan teknik enkripsi yang digunakan harus memastikan kerahasiaan dan keaslian data. Dengan menggunakan algoritma kriptografi yang tepat dan menjaga kerahasiaan kunci, informasi sensitif dapat tetap aman dari serangan dan akses yang tidak sah.

Proses Enkripsi dan Dekripsi

Proses enkripsi dan dekripsi adalah dua langkah penting dalam kriptografi. Proses ini melibatkan pengubahan data asli menjadi bentuk yang tidak terbaca, kemudian mengembalikannya lagi ke bentuk semula setelah melewati saluran komunikasi yang tidak aman. Proses enkripsi menggunakan teknik-teknik kriptografi untuk mengamankan informasi, sedangkan proses dekripsi digunakan untuk mengembalikan data tersebut ke bentuk aslinya.

Langkah pertama dalam proses enkripsi adalah memilih algoritma kriptografi yang sesuai untuk mengubah data asli. Kemudian, data tersebut dimasukkan ke dalam algoritma bersama dengan kunci enkripsi yang digunakan untuk mengamankan informasi. Algoritma akan melakukan operasi matematika pada data dan kunci enkripsi untuk menghasilkan data terenkripsi. Teknik kriptografi yang umum digunakan dalam proses ini antara lain metode substitusi, permutasi, dan kombinasi keduanya.

Setelah data terenkripsi, data tersebut dapat dikirim melalui saluran komunikasi yang tidak aman tanpa khawatir data akan dibaca oleh pihak yang tidak berwenang. Penerima yang memiliki kunci dekripsi yang sesuai kemudian dapat menggunakan proses dekripsi untuk mengembalikan data tersebut ke bentuk aslinya. Proses dekripsi melibatkan penggunaan algoritma kriptografi yang sama dengan proses enkripsi, tetapi menggunakan kunci dekripsi yang berbeda.

Salah satu contoh teknik enkripsi yang umum adalah Advanced Encryption Standard (AES). AES menggunakan blok chiper dengan ukuran 128 bit dan menggabungkan teknik substitusi dan permutasi untuk mengamankan data. Metode ini telah menjadi standar enkripsi yang digunakan secara luas dalam berbagai aplikasi dan platform.

Proses enkripsi dan dekripsi dalam kriptografi adalah fondasi yang penting dalam menjaga keamanan data. Dengan menggunakan teknik-teknik kriptografi yang tepat, informasi rahasia dapat diamankan dan melindungi data dari serangan dan penggunaan yang tidak sah.

Keamanan Data dalam Kriptografi

Kriptografi adalah seni dan ilmu dalam menjaga keamanan data. Dalam dunia digital yang semakin kompleks, keamanan data menjadi hal yang sangat penting. Dalam konteks kriptografi, keamanan data dapat dijamin melalui penggunaan algoritma kriptografi yang kuat.

Algoritma kriptografi merupakan teknik atau metode yang digunakan dalam proses enkripsi dan dekripsi data. Dengan menggunakan algoritma kriptografi yang kuat, data dapat diubah menjadi bentuk yang tidak dapat dibaca dan hanya dapat diurai kembali oleh pihak yang memiliki kunci yang sesuai.

Keberhasilan kriptografi dalam menjaga keamanan data bergantung pada algoritma kriptografi yang digunakan. Beberapa algoritma kriptografi yang populer digunakan untuk mengamankan data adalah Advanced Encryption Standard (AES), RSA, dan Data Encryption Standard (DES).

Keamanan Data dalam Kriptografi

Keamanan data dalam kriptografi mencakup beberapa aspek penting, seperti:

  • Kerahasiaan Data: Dalam kriptografi, data dapat dienkripsi sehingga hanya pihak yang memiliki kunci yang tepat dapat membacanya. Ini memastikan bahwa data tetap rahasia dan tidak dapat diakses oleh pihak yang tidak berwenang.
  • Integritas Data: Algoritma kriptografi juga digunakan untuk memastikan bahwa data tidak mengalami perubahan yang tidak sah. Dengan menggunakan fungsi hash dan tanda tangan digital, integritas data dapat dijaga dengan baik.
  • Proteksi dari Serangan: Keamanan data dalam kriptografi juga melibatkan proteksi dari berbagai jenis serangan, seperti serangan brute force, serangan rekayasa sosial, dan serangan lainnya. Algoritma kriptografi yang kuat dapat memberikan perlindungan yang efektif terhadap serangan ini.
  • Penggunaan yang Sah: Kriptografi juga membantu memastikan bahwa data hanya digunakan secara sah oleh pihak yang berwenang. Dengan menggunakan sistem otentikasi dan akses yang tepat, data dapat dilindungi dari penggunaan yang tidak sah.

Ketika menggunakan algoritma kriptografi yang tepat, penting untuk menjaga kunci enkripsi dengan baik. Kunci enkripsi yang bocor dapat mengompromikan keamanan data secara keseluruhan. Oleh karena itu, pemilihan, pengelolaan, dan pengamanan kunci enkripsi menjadi aspek penting dalam keamanan data dalam kriptografi.

Algoritma Kriptografi Terkini

Di bagian terakhir ini, mari kita ulas beberapa algoritma kriptografi terkini yang sedang digunakan dalam keamanan digital saat ini.

Pertama, kita memiliki algoritma Elliptic Curve Cryptography (ECC). Algoritma ini menggunakan kurva eliptik dalam proses enkripsi dan dekripsi data. ECC memiliki keunggulan dalam efisiensi dan keamanan yang tinggi, sehingga sering digunakan dalam aplikasi yang membutuhkan kecepatan tinggi dan keamanan yang terjamin. Algoritma ini dapat dengan efektif melindungi data sensitif dalam komunikasi online.

Selanjutnya, ada Quantum Key Distribution (QKD). Algoritma ini menggunakan prinsip-prinsip fisika kuantum untuk membagikan kunci enkripsi yang aman antara dua atau lebih pihak. QKD menawarkan tingkat keamanan yang sangat tinggi, karena mampu mendeteksi jika kunci enkripsi telah diintersep oleh pihak yang tidak berwenang. Algoritma ini menjaga kerahasiaan data dengan cara yang sangat canggih dan inovatif.

Terakhir, kita memiliki Homomorphic Encryption. Algoritma ini memungkinkan pengolahan data yang akan tetap terenkripsi selama operasi matematika tertentu diterapkan, tanpa perlu mendekripsi data tersebut. Hal ini memungkinkan pelaku bisnis dan peneliti untuk melakukan analisis dan komputasi pada data yang sensitif tanpa mengorbankan privasi dan keamanan. Homomorphic Encryption menjadi algoritma kriptografi terkini yang sedang diminati dalam konteks keamanan data dan privasi digital.

Baca Juga : Dasar-dasar Pemrograman Untuk Pemula

By ElINA SABRINA

Saya adalah seorang siswi SMA Di Jakarta

Leave a Reply

Your email address will not be published. Required fields are marked *